Transaction c6317c58b6e8a2f1542cb10c8363ea04db74a075d44dee7d6404eddbaacce294
1 Input
1 Output
-
c6317c58b6e8a2f1542cb10c8363ea04db74a075d44dee7d6404eddbaacce294:0
- value
- 20438646
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8be9fbb2e5214223e71a48b0e70f525e43bd1066 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DkoE6vN7eH3FGxNfWZAvdoqhPcwBMPTaT